EntryCommon
  1. Noun

    human affairs; mundane matters; things human

    人事を尽くして天命を待つ。
    Man proposes, God disposes.
  2. personnel affairs; human resources; employee matters; HR

  3. human power; human effort; what is humanly possible

  4. category of haiku seasonal words relating to human affairs

    Art, aesthetics
